Top 10 sights to see in Antalya, Turkey

Antalya, Turkey is a spectacular tourist destination that’s endowed with a host of beautiful attractions, ranging from ancient sites, awe-inspiring natural landscapes and an abundance of monuments and mosques. With its tantalizing mix of culture, history and adventure, the city draws thousands of travelers each year, all eager to explore its many wonders. From the turquoise waters of the Mediterranean to the spectacular sun-soaked beaches, here are the top 10 tourist attractions in Antalya that you can’t miss on your trip:

1. Kursunlu Waterfall

A cascading waterfall that tumbles down from a height of 18 meters, Kursunlu Waterfall is a mesmerizing and popular natural sight. A great place to take photos, cool off and relax, the waterfall is surrounded by lush greenery, making it an excellent spot for a picnic.

2. Düden Waterfall

Another awe-inspiring waterfall created by river Düden, this one has an even more powerful effect as it plummets from a height of 25 meters. The thundering sound and the mist created by the cascade make it a special pit stop for tourists and locals alike.

3. Hadrian’s Gate

One of the top tourist attractions in Antalya, Hadrian’s Gate was built in the 2nd century AD in honor of Roman Emperor Hadrian’s visit to the city. It’s the most well-preserved monument in Antalya and is a definite must-see.

4. Antalya Archaeological Museum

Located in the heart of the city, this amazing museum is home to a plethora of artifacts, sculptures and mosaics that date back to the Greek, Roman, Byzantine and Ottoman eras. You’ll also see an impressive collection of coins, jewelry and glassware.

5. Perge Ancient City

Explore the ruins of the once powerful ancient city of Perge and marvel at the remains of its grand theater, Bouleuterion, Nymphaion and restrooms from the Hellenistic and Roman times.

6. Duden Park

A great spot for a stroll and a picnic, Duden Park is a vast expanse of sprawling gardens. Take a leisurely walk in the park, marvel at the majestic planes and palms, relax in one of the many cafés and enjoy the views of the dazzling sea.

7. Konyaalti Beach

The perfect spot to enjoy a day of sunbathing, Konyaalti Beach is a paradise of golden sand and crystal-clear waters. To top it off, this popular beach is equipped with plenty of recreational spots and activities.

8. Yivli Minaret Mosque

A stunning example of Seljuk architecture, Yivli Minaret Mosque stands tall in Antalya, proudly displaying its 34.6-meter high minaret. The mosque also features a stunning courtyard and well-decorated walls.

9. The Kesik Minare

Built in the 13th century, this ruined minaret is all that remains of a former Seljuk mosque. Its tall arched walls are an impressive sight and its location next to the harbor make it even more picturesque.

10. Kaleici

Antalya’s old town is a must-see, as it’s packed with sights and sounds that take you back to the city’s ancient past. From the cobblestoned streets, the colorful facades of the old houses to the lively market, you’ll find plenty of interesting experiences here.
